What history says about Bears' chances to repeat success in 2026
The Chicago Bears experienced a surprising success in the 2025 season under head coach Ben Johnson. However, historical trends suggest that repeating such success may be challenging for the team. The Bears' previous experience in 2018 serves as a cautionary tale for their aspirations in 2026.
- ▪The Bears won the NFC North for the first time since 2018.
- ▪They defeated the Green Bay Packers twice in three meetings during the 2025 season.
- ▪Recent history indicates that teams with a similar trajectory often struggle to maintain success.
